**Onboarding: per-tenant rate quotas in Gatemoss**

Heads up: every tenant in Gatemoss gets a default quota of 200 requests per minute, overridable in `quotas/tenants.yml`. Bursts are smoothed with a leaky-bucket window, so brief spikes won't trip limits. Never hand-edit quotas in production — changes go through the config pipeline. Quota-bump requests should go to the platform inbox.

alerts address for kafof-bagag: kasael@olvarqdyn.corp

As a plugin author, confirm your integration handles the new structured payload: status, environment, and rollout percentage are now separate fields rather than a single message string. Bots parsing the old free-text format will silently show stale statuses, so update matchers and test against the sandbox channel on Corvane staging. Announcements for canceled rollouts now fire a distinct event — subscribe to it explicitly. Record the build you validated against using the token that appears below.

session token of taguf-fafop = htk14_d9cbf74e1cdbce

Q3 Planning Note — for the incoming director. Pilot with Harwick & Dunmore, a regional retail chain, starts week 2. Scope: twelve stores, Brindle POS units, six-week run. Success metrics agreed: uptime, basket conversion, staff feedback. Installation crews booked; training materials final. Risks: store refits in Eltonbridge may slip, and their ops lead changes mid-pilot. Escalation path runs through our field manager. Weekly summaries will land each Friday. The confidential commercial rationale for the pilot follows below.

board note of kafof-yahag: Druaelox Foods plans to raise the Holwyn list price by 35 percent in July.